Fits the model without the Bag of Little Bootstraps using the compiled C++ log-likelihood routine loglikelihood_nonBLB_parallel. Inputs are provided directly; any file reads should happen outside this wrapper.

Usage

model_nonBLB(
  y,
  covariates,
  age,
  tin,
  combins,
  L = 8,
  init = c(1, 0, 0, 0, 0, 0, 0, 0),
  sample_n = NULL,
  seed = NULL,
  init_params = NULL,
  num_betas = 78,
  num_deltas = 105,
  threads = 8,
  cpp_file = NULL,
  save_path = NULL
)

Arguments

y

Observation matrix (individuals x time).

covariates

Covariate matrix (individuals x 11).

age

Age indicator array (individuals x 2 x time).

tin

Time-in indicator array (individuals x 2 x time).

combins

Register combination matrix.

L

Number of registers.

init

Initial state distribution.

sample_n

Optional sample size to subsample individuals.

seed

Optional RNG seed used when sampling or generating init params.

init_params

Initial parameter vector. If NULL, a random vector is used.

num_betas

Number of beta parameters (default 78).

num_deltas

Number of delta parameters (default 105).

threads

Number of threads for RcppParallel.

cpp_file

Optional path to a C++ file to source via Rcpp::sourceCpp.

save_path

Optional path to save the parameter estimates as an RDS file.

Value

The optimization result object from nlm.
